Answer
Q.1 & 2
Salt
Salt (formula)
Solubility in water
Cation
Anion
Sodium sulfate
(Na)2SO4
Soluble
Na+
SO42-
Lead(II) nitrate
Pb(NO3)2
Soluble
Pb2+
NO3-
Barium bromide
BaBr2
Soluble
Ba2+
Br-
Iron(II) sulfate
FeSO4
Soluble
Fe2+
SO42-
Aluminum hydroxide
Al(OH)3
Insoluble
Al3+
OH-
Calcium phosphate
Ca3(PO4)2
Insoluble
Ca2+
PO43-
Barium sulfate
BaSO4
Insoluble
Ba2+
SO42-
Q.3
Barium carbonate is insoluble in water so, it’s show precipitate.
Q. 4
Yes, I expect to see a PPTs, because of Barium carbonate
